War and the Christian – Can a Christian take up arms against another person or another nation? If we answer, surely not, then are we saying a Christian can never be responsible for the death of another human being? Can a Christian never serve on the jury in the case of a capital crime? Yet thousands of Christians serve in law enforcement and in the military with a clear conscience. Are they wrong? Are they misguided? Ronald Dart clarifies these issues from the pages of your Bible.


The Fantasy War – The war on terror is never far from our thoughts these days. The bombings and arrests in London gave us all much to think about. But everyone isn’t thinking straight. There are people who see things earlier than others. Winston Churchill soon saw Hitler for who he really was, and saw the danger he posed. Too often, we make the mistake of trying to understand extreme conduct in terms familiar to us—that make sense. We assume our enemy is reasonable. But is he?
